DEVICE FOR PRODUCING CONCRETE SLABS
20230019683 · 2023-01-19 · ·

In a device for producing concrete slabs, a mold lower part is inserted into a frame secured via retaining braces to receiving areas of guiding columns oriented along an insertion direction and having, above the mold lower part, a structural loading device movable along the guiding columns and having, on the side facing the mold lower part, a mold upper part with one or more pressure plates inserted or insertable into one or more recesses of the mold lower part, the structural loading device being connected to the pressure plates via pressure rams. An upper guide element arranged between the structural loading device and the pressure rams interacts with a lower guide element arranged on the retaining brace such that, during the production of concrete slabs, the structural loading device is constantly guided relative to the mold lower part on a plane perpendicular to the insertion direction.

Device for pressing a non-hardened concrete composition and method for the manufacture of concrete articles
11780114 · 2023-10-10 · ·

Device for pressing a non-hardened concrete composition into a desired form includes an upper plate with first cavities running through the upper plate, a moulding plate with one or more second cavities whereby the upper plate is located directly above the moulding plate, a bottom plate located under the moulding plate whereby the bottom plate closes the one or more second cavities on the bottom, whereby the upper plate and the moulding plate can move horizontally in relation to each other between a first position in which the one or more first cavities are directly and exactly above the one or more second cavities and a second position in which the one or more first cavities are not above the one or more second cavities, wherein the thickness of the upper plate and not the thickness of the moulding plate is decisive for the thickness of the final article.

Machine for molding composite matter and a method of producing ceramics-based composite

The proposed solution solves a problem of designing a machine for producing molded composite parts that are homogeneously structured and the problem of finding a method for producing composite for implants. The essence of the design of the machine consists in that it has a portioning assembly, whereby above a mold form unit (14) there is a guiding unit (11) located opposite a dosing unit (6) and above the aforementioned guiding unit (11) there is a pressing assembly (20) slidingly mounted on a vertical frame (19) and which is equipped with at least one piston rod (25) with a rammer (27) at its end. A preliminary molding is being performed by thoroughly filling a preform trough and then the matter is being pushed out of the preform trough in portions and then each portion is rammed separately until consistency containing less than 15% air is achieved.

Device and Method for Improving Perovskite Film Formation Uniformity
20200048792 · 2020-02-13 ·

Provided is a device for improving perovskite film formation uniformity, including a grinder and a sheeter, wherein the grinder grinds a perovskite precursor into a powder, the sheeter presses the ground precursor powder into a precursor sheet, the sheeter includes a mold for pressing the precursor powder and a heating device, and the heating device heats a lower mold. A method of using the above device for improving perovskite film formation uniformity, and a method of preparing a perovskite solar cell are also provided. The precursor sheet prepared herein not only solves the problems of uneven particle size and uneven spreading at the bottom of the evaporation source or incomplete coverage, but also prevents splashing during vacuuming and aeration, and meanwhile, since the precursor powder is compacted, it is more conducive to the uniform conduction of heat during the heating and evaporation process, thereby improving the heat energy use efficiency.

Manufacturing process of a stone provided with lighting for floors or carriageways

Manufacturing process of a stone providing for the following steps: positioning a die and a base platform under punches of a press, filling cavities of the die with a sand layer, placing a tube on the sand, actuating the actuation means to actuate the punches from the idle position to the operating position so that each punch presses the tube in the sand and presses the sand in the cavities of the die, actuating the actuation means to raise the punches, placing the stones in a drying station, extracting the solidified sand inside the tube from each stone, and placing a lighting device in the tube.

Apparatus for the production of molded concrete parts in a molding machine
09610708 · 2017-04-04 · ·

An apparatus for the production of concrete molded parts in a molding machine includes an upper mold part having at least one pressure punch for transfer of a force to at least one pressure plate, wherein the pressure plate can be introduced into an opening of a mold insert in a lower mold part in the vertical direction, wherein the lower mold part is surrounded by a frame that has a guide connected with the upper mold part and configured so that, the lower mold part can be tilted from the vertical direction, relative to the upper mold part, during engagement of the pressure plates into the openings of the mold insert.
